Understanding the Fundamentals of Gomoku
Guidelines of Gomoku
Gomoku, also called “5 in a Row,” is an easy but difficult board sport for 2 gamers. The purpose of the sport is to get 5 of your stones in a row, horizontally, vertically, or diagonally. Gamers take turns inserting stones on a 15×15 board, and the primary participant to get 5 in a row wins.
The Board
Gomoku is performed on a 15×15 grid. The grid is made up of 225 squares, every of which might be occupied by a stone. The middle sq. of the board is marked with a black dot. That is the start line for the sport.
Stones
In Gomoku, the gamers use black and white stones. Every participant has a vast variety of stones. The black stones are positioned first by the primary participant, adopted by the white stones by the second participant. Gamers proceed to take turns inserting stones till one participant has gained.
